How are selective attention and inattentional blindness related?

Selective attention can result in crime blindness—that is, inattentional blindness for a crime. People who are watching for a crime generally see the crime. In contrast, people who are simply watching a complex event or who are selectively tracking a single aspect of the event are less likely to notice.

What is selective retention in communication?

Selective retention, in relating to the mind, is the process whereby people more accurately remember messages that are closer to their interests, values and beliefs, than those that are in contrast with their values and beliefs, selecting what to keep in the memory, narrowing the information flow.

What is selective recall?

The selective recall model states that this bias arises because memories of highly fearful experiences are more easily retrieved than memories of nonfearful experiences. A study of 100 spider-fearful Ss found that the magnitude of overprediction was smallest after fear-relevant priming, thus refuting the model.

What is selective distortion?

the perceptual process which occurs when people subconsciously try to make new information fit their old ideas about something.

What is perceptual distortions?

Definition: lack of correspondence between the way a stimulus is commonly perceived and the way an individual perceives it under given conditions.

What is meant by consumer buying behavior?

Consumer Buying Behavior refers to the actions taken (both on and offline) by consumers before buying a product or service. This process may include consulting search engines, engaging with social media posts, or a variety of other actions.
